Overview
Popular sins are transgressions that become normalized and widely practiced within a culture, yet remain condemned by Scripture. The danger lies in following the majority away from God's truth. Exodus 23:2 warns directly against this compromise: 'You shall not follow a crowd to do evil' (ESV).
Key Scriptures
'You shall not follow a crowd to do evil; nor shall you testify in a dispute so as to turn aside after the many to pervert justice.' — Exodus 23:2 (ESV)
'Do not be conformed to this world, but be transformed by the renewal of your mind, that by testing you may discern what is the will of God, what is good and acceptable and perfect.' — Romans 12:2 (ESV)
'If the world hates you, know that it has hated me before it hated you.' — John 15:18 (ESV)
Application
Prayerfully evaluate your actions and attitudes against Scripture rather than cultural standards, remembering that God's Word—not majority opinion—defines righteousness.
